Jodi Sleeper-Triplett talked about Success Strategies for Teens and College Students with ADHD. She covered the different types of skill building students need to accomplish in order to be successful; the importance of removing the stigma of having ADHD; and what the parents' role is when their adult students are searching for coaching help.

 

Dr. Patricia Quinn fascinated all of us with her presentation on Eating Disorders in Girls and Women with ADHD. She gave us some chilling statistics on how common this problem is in the ADD population and why girls and women use food as a way to self-medicate.

 

There were many more sessions offered at the conference and attendees reported that the information they gained would help them to better manage their ADHD; educate others about ADHD and develop new strategies to arm themselves on how to live better when they or someone they care about is challenged with ADHD.
